Creamy Coconut Chickpea Curry Ingredients

The magic of this curry truly lies in its humble yet harmonious ingredients. Don’t worry about exact measurements just yet; those are all in the recipe card for you!

Essential Components

  • 1 CAN CHICKPEAS, DRAINED AND RINSED: These little gems pack a mighty punch of protein and fiber, making the dish hearty and satisfying.
  • 1 CAN COCONUT MILK: This creamy staple adds richness, balancing the spices perfectly.
  • 1 ONION, DICED: Sweet and aromatic, the onion forms the flavorful foundation of the curry.
  • 2 CLOTS GARLIC, MINCED: Garlic elevates the dish with its bold, pungent flavor.
  • 1 TEASPOON GINGER, GRATED: Fresh ginger adds a zesty warmth that tantalizes the taste buds.
  • 2 TABLESPOONS CURRY POWDER: This is where the magic happens; the curry powder brings an array of spices together, creating depth.
  • 1 TEASPOON CUMIN: Earthy and warm, cumin adds a lovely richness that rounds out the flavor.
  • 1 TEASPOON TURMERIC: This vibrant spice not only brings a beautiful color to the dish but also provides an earthy undertone.
  • SALT TO TASTE: Enhances all the flavors and brings it all together.
  • CILANTRO FOR GARNISH: A sprinkle of fresh cilantro on top adds a pop of color and a burst of freshness.
  • RICE OR NAAN FOR SERVING: The perfect vehicles to soak up that creamy, luscious sauce!

Substitutions and Tips

Need a swap? If you’re missing an ingredient or craving a twist, here are some easy substitutions!

  • No chickpeas? Use lentils for a different texture (they will cook faster, so adjust timing).
  • Coconut milk substitute: Almond milk will work in a pinch, but keep in mind it won’t be quite as rich.
  • Out of turmeric? Don’t fret; omit it or add extra curry powder for a bit more flavor.
  • Add veggies: Toss in some spinach or bell peppers for added nutrients and color!
  • When it comes to technique, be sure to sauté the aromatics (onions, garlic, ginger) well — this step is key to building flavor!

Kitchen Tools You’ll Need

  • Large pot (at least 4 quarts)
  • Wooden spoon (or spatula for stirring)
  • Measuring cups and spoons
  • Chef’s knife (for chopping)
  • Cutting board
  • Can opener

How to Make Creamy Coconut Chickpea Curry

Let’s dive into creating this comforting Creamy Coconut Chickpea Curry. I’ve broken down the process into simple steps, so follow along, and you’ll have a delicious meal in no time. We’re aiming for a creamy, flavorful dish that will have everyone asking for seconds!

Sauté Aromatics for Flavor Base

First, in a large pot, heat some oil over medium heat. Make sure it’s warm enough before adding anything — you want to hear that sizzle! Then, add the diced onion and cook until it turns translucent, about 5 minutes. This step creates the aromatic foundation that makes your curry so delightful.

Add Garlic and Ginger

Next, stir in the minced garlic and grated ginger, cooking for another minute until fragrant. Be careful not to burn them; that would be a bummer! The smell alone will get everyone excited for what’s cooking.

Build the Flavor with Spices

Once those aromatics are perfectly sautéed, add the curry powder, cumin, and turmeric, cooking for about 30 seconds until the spices bloom and create a heavenly aroma. This is key to developing deep flavor that elevates your curry.

Pour in the Coconut Milk

Now, pour in the coconut milk and bring the mixture to a gentle simmer. Give it a good stir to combine everything well. The coconut milk will infuse your curry with a soothing creaminess that absolutely sings.

Add Chickpeas and Season

Once simmering, add the chickpeas and salt, allowing the mixture to cook for about 10-15 minutes. This simmer time helps the flavors meld together beautifully. Feel free to taste and adjust seasoning as you go!

Serve and Garnish

Finally, serve your creamy curry over freshly cooked rice or alongside warm naan, garnishing with fresh cilantro for a burst of brightness. Enjoy every bite, relishing how everything comes together for a delightful meal!

How to Store Creamy Coconut Chickpea Curry

Leftovers of this creamy delight are fantastic! If you happen to have any remaining, store them in an airtight container. They can sit at room temperature for about 2 hours. If you’re putting them in the refrigerator, they’ll stay fresh for about 3-4 days. Want to keep them longer? Freeze portions for up to 2-3 months and thaw in the refrigerator before reheating on the stovetop!

Tips for Success

  • Don’t rush the sautéing step; it’s crucial for building flavor!
  • Use high-quality coconut milk for the best creaminess.
  • Adjust seasoning after simmering; you can always add more!
  • If you like a kick, throw in some red pepper flakes or curry paste for heat.
  • Finish with a squeeze of lime juice before serving for extra brightness!

Serving Suggestions

  • Serve over fluffy basmati or jasmine rice for the ultimate comfort.
  • Pair with warm naan or pita for scooping up every last bit.
  • Enjoy with a refreshing cucumber salad on the side for a crunchy contrast.
  • Add a dollop of yogurt or dairy-free alternative for creaminess and tang.
  • Sip on a chilled mango lassi or a crisp white wine to complement the spices.
